When did the EYU end?

The EYU will cease to be a valid submission from April 2020. From the 20 April 2019, HMRC will extend the use of the RTI Full Payment Submission (FPS) to allow employers to continue to report revised year to date payment data after the deadline of 19 April.

What is the full form of Eyu?

An Earlier Year Update ( EYU ) is a notification to HMRC informing them that one or more figures you sent them on your RTI reports for a previous tax year was wrong.

When did earlier year updates stop?

HMRC are stopping the Earlier Year Update (EYU) submissions, where an inaccuracy in payroll data has been identified after the end of the Tax Year but has not been corrected before the 19 April HMRC requires employers to submit an EYU to correct the account., from April 2020.

When should FPS be submitted?

You must submit the FPS to HMRC on or before the date that you pay your employees. If you submit the FPS after the pay date, HMRC want to know the reason for your late submission and you must select the late reason before you can continue.

Where does basic PAYE tools store data?

A bit of investigation by us shows that Basic Tools software automatically creates full data backups as zip files when the software is updated and apparently on every system close and these are stored in AppData\Roaming\HMRC\payetools-rti\backups.

What happens if I miss an FPS?

Late reporting penalties

A penalty may be charged if: the FPS was late; the employer did not send the expected number of FPSs; or. an EPS was not sent for a month in which the employer did not pay any employees.

How do you pass a prior year adjustment?

You should account for a prior period adjustment by restating the prior period financial statements. This is done by adjusting the carrying amounts of any impacted assets or liabilities as of the first accounting period presented, with an offset to the beginning retained earnings balance in that same accounting period.

Can I take the 481a adjustment in one year?

The IRS allows most positive section 481(a) adjustments to be taken into account over a four-year period, while negative section 481(a) adjustments are taken into account in the year of change.
